This week we’re tasting two wines from Sean Capiaux of Capiaux Cellars, the 2005 Freestone Hill Vineyard Pinot Noir, and 2005 Pisoni Vineyard Pinot Noir. Both are recent Library Wines from Sean’s cellar and are drinking really well. Sorry the video is a little dark.
The 2005 Pisoni Vineyards has a deep ruby color with a purple center. Fresh mushroom, smoky damp earth and ripe black cherry fruit aromas with espresso bean are intermixed in this concentrated wine. On the palate, flavors of blueberries and a touch of anise are spicy, rich and lush with silky tannins, gaining richness and depth on the finish.
2005 Freestone Hill Vineyard Pinot Noir
The 2005 Freestone Hill Vineyard has a dark purple color; Sweet nose of plum sauce, forest floor, and black cherry jam. Spicy tannins, full-bodied texture and silky smooth finish with great purity.

2005 Merlot
Tasting Notes
Aromas of cinnamon, cherry, marionberry, and white pepper fold into dried cranberry, banana-nut bread, and dark chocolate. The palate is round and vivacious and is filled with orange zest, vanilla bean and mineral. Full-throttle, powerful yet elegant, with a long velvety finish. Stellar! (02/08)
